GM Daewoo Auto and Technology, the South Korean unit of General Motors, swung to a huge net loss in 2008, as massive foreign exchange bets to hedge overseas sales turned sour on a weaker won and declining exports, the firm said Tuesday.

Falling demand for company cars dented automobile sales in the Czech Republic in the first three months of 2009, pushing new registrations down by an annual 16.4 percent, the country's Car Importers Association said.

Belarus is offering tax breaks to automakers willing to set up assembly plants in the ex-Soviet state. The Belarus government hopes ultimately to create a national automaking plant, Igor Rogozin, a senior government official said.
